A former Camden County Fire Department employee has been charged with fabricating medical documents and then a knee injury to claim workers’ compensation benefits.
Steven Eugene Davis, 44, of Waverly, is charged with felony insurance fraud, false swearing, forgery in the first degree, giving false information to a government entity, and making false and misleading statements to obtain workers’ compensation benefits.
